Sovereign default network and currency risk premia.

Lu Yang1, Lei Yang2, Xue Cui1

  • 1College of Economics, Shenzhen University, 3688 Nanhai Avenue, Nanshan District, Shenzhen, 518060 Guangdong People's Republic of China.

Financial Innovation
|May 16, 2023
PubMed
Summary

This study reveals network centrality in sovereign credit default swap markets predicts currency risk premia. A novel trading strategy based on network analysis outperforms traditional currency momentum strategies.

Keywords:
Currency risk premiaHigh-dimensional networkLASSOSovereign CDS

Area of Science:

  • Economics
  • Financial Markets
  • Network Analysis

Background:

  • Sovereign credit default swap (CDS) markets exhibit complex interconnectedness.
  • Understanding network properties is crucial for predicting currency risk premia.

Purpose of the Study:

  • To construct a sovereign default network using high-dimensional vector autoregressions.
  • To analyze the impact of network centrality measures on currency risk premia.
  • To develop and evaluate a novel trading strategy based on network insights.

Main Methods:

  • Employed high-dimensional vector autoregressions to analyze CDS market connectedness.
  • Developed four network centrality measures: degree, betweenness, closeness, and eigenvector.
  • Assessed the relationship between network centralities and currency excess returns and forward spreads.

Main Results:

  • Closeness and betweenness centralities negatively drive currency excess returns.
  • Network centralities are independent of unconditional carry trade risk factors.
  • A trading strategy (long peripheral, short core currencies) yielded a higher Sharpe ratio than currency momentum.

Conclusions:

  • Network properties in CDS markets significantly influence currency risk premia.
  • The developed network-based trading strategy offers superior performance and robustness.
  • Findings provide valuable insights for investors and policymakers in global financial markets.
